When to Call a Professional
Call a qualified automotive technician if you find alternator output is low (may need alternator replacement), if there's significant parasitic draw that you can't locate, or if the wiring harness shows signs of damage that requires professional repair. Also seek professional help if you're not comfortable working with automotive electrical systems.Frequently Asked Questions
What causes Volkswagen P1602 error code?
P1602 is caused by low voltage at power supply terminal 30, typically due to a weak or dying battery, failing alternator, corroded battery terminals, or damaged wiring in the main power distribution system.
Can I drive my VW with P1602 error code?
You can drive short distances, but it's not recommended for extended driving. Low voltage can cause unpredictable electrical behavior, potential stalling, or complete electrical failure while driving.
How much does it cost to fix P1602 code?
Costs vary widely depending on the root cause: battery replacement ($100-200), alternator replacement ($300-600), or simple terminal cleaning ($20-50). Diagnostic fees typically range from $100-150.
Will P1602 code clear itself?
The code may temporarily clear if voltage returns to normal levels, but it will likely return until the underlying electrical problem is properly diagnosed and repaired.
